Are people in Hoover older or younger than people in Hattiesburg?
- The Median Age in Hoover is 8.7 years older than in Hattiesburg.

Are housing costs cheaper in Hoover or Hattiesburg?
- Hoover housing costs are 107.6% more expensive than Hattiesburg housing costs.

Which city has a longer commute, Hoover or Hattiesburg?
- The average commute for residents of Hoover is 5.7 minutes longer than it is for residents of Hattiesburg.

Things to do in Hattiesburg?
Hattiesburg, MS is popularly referred to as The Hub City due to its location near several major highways which make it an ideal spot for transport and travel. Residents can visit various cultural destinations including the Hattiesburg Zoo or attend annual events such as an outdoor movie festival or art in motion photography exhibition.

Things to do in Hoover?
Hoover, Alabama is a bustling suburb just south of Birmingham known for its modern shopping centers and various outlets.
